The Basics

Produced by Peter Bridgman, a long-time professional Lightworks user, this 10-part tutorial series aims to equip the new user with an understanding of the basics of setting up a project, creating an edit and exporting the finished result.

Part 1 - Creating a Project

In this Lightworks 11 video tutorial, you'll learn to how to choose project settings and setup your project including how to change the output format.

Part 2 - Importing Media Files

In this Lightworks 11 video tutorial, you'll learn to how to get your video/sound media into Lightworks ready for editing using the two methods available, Import and Batch Import.

Part 3 - Organising Your Project

In this Lightworks 11 video tutorial, you'll learn to how to utiltise the functionality of the Lightworks Bins and Racks and we’ll discuss different ways of displaying and managing the contents of your project.

Part 4 - Searching in the Project

In this Lightworks 11 video tutorial, you'll learn to how to use the real power of the Search tool as we use information that was added to the clips to do a number of project-wide searches.

Part 5 - Playing Media

In this Lightworks 11 video tutorial, you'll learn to how to play your media using both the Onscreen Console and the keyboard shortcut assignments.

Part 6 - Basic Editing

In this Lightworks 11 video tutorial, you'll learn to how to create a new edit, and find out how to use the four editing functions on the onscreen console – Replace, Insert, Delete and Remove.

Part 7 - Trimming on the Timeline

In this Lightworks 11 video tutorial, you'll learn how to use the Lightworks trimming functions and see the real beauty and simplicity of Lightworks editing on the timeline.

Part 8 - Simple Transitions

In this Lightworks 11 video tutorial, you'll learn how to make simple real-time transitions on the timeline. By simple transitions, we mean effects that can be done on the video or audio tracks, and don’t require a separate FX track.

Part 9 - Working with Audio

In this Lightworks 11 video tutorial, we’ll take a closer look at the audio tracks, find out how to add extra tracks for music and sound effects, and see how to set audio levels.

Part 10 - Exporting Your Work

In this Lightworks 11 video tutorial, you'll learn how to export your edit as a file, and we’ll look at further sources of information on Lightworks editing.

Bio: Peter Bridgman

Since the first appearance of Lightworks in the early 1990s, Peter Bridgman has been training film editors, assistants and industry hopefuls in Lightworks editing and nonlinear post-production. He has taught Lightworks courses in London, Glasgow, Dublin, Paris, Antwerp, Koln, Budapest, Ljubljana, Dhaka, Mumbai and Los Angeles. He has also been an occasional tutor at the Short Course Unit in Beaconsfield, Cambridge University Moving Image Studio (CUMIS), the Northern Film School (Leeds Metropolitan University), and BBC Training.

Peter is a graduate of London University and the National Film & Television School, Beaconsfield. At the NFTS he edited a number of films, including the BAFTA award-winning animation Grand National, before going on to write and direct three shorts. The second of these, The Nose, was screened at several international film festivals, winning a Gold Plaque at Chicago.
